Add classic seasonal color and long-term landscape interest with these 2 live Sugar Maple plants (Acer saccharum). Sugar Maple is a well-known deciduous North American tree valued for its green summer foliage and attractive orange, red, and yellow fall color.

Each order includes 2 rooted plants approximately 6 inches tall, supplied in 4-inch pots. These young plants are suitable for gardens, yards, parks, and other outdoor landscape settings in appropriate climates.

Sugar Maple performs best in temperate and continental climates and is listed for USDA Zones 3–8. The plants have a slow-to-medium growth rate and are cold resistant once established.
